Understanding Outdoor Door Sensor Fundamentals

Why Standard Indoor Sensors Fall Short Outdoors

Outdoor environments present challenges indoor sensors never face: extreme temperature swings, relentless moisture, UV degradation, dust, and physical impacts from wind or debris. Indoor sensors lack the robust sealing, wide operational temperature ranges, and hardened components needed to survive and function reliably when exposed to the elements. Using them outside leads to frequent failures, false alarms, and ultimately, a false sense of security when you need it most.

The Critical Role of Perimeter Defense

Your home’s exterior doors are the primary battleground for security. Securing the perimeter—detecting a breach before an intruder enters your living space—is vastly more effective than reacting after they’re already inside. Outdoor door sensors act as the first line of detection, triggering immediate alerts and potentially deterring intruders before they gain full access, significantly enhancing overall home safety.

Core Detection Technologies Explained

Understanding the underlying technology is key to choosing the right sensor. The main types are magnetic contact sensors (reed switches), passive infrared (PIR) motion detectors, microwave sensors, and dual-technology sensors combining PIR and microwave. Each has distinct strengths and limitations regarding detection range, environmental resistance, and susceptibility to false triggers, especially in challenging outdoor settings.

Essential Features for 2026’s Demanding Environments

Weatherproofing Beyond Basic IP Ratings

While IP65 or IP66 ratings (indicating dust-tight and powerful water jet resistance) are a baseline, 2026 demands more. Look for sensors specifically engineered with UV-stabilized housings to prevent sun damage, wide operational temperature ranges (ideally -40°F to +158°F / -40°C to +70°C), and sealed internal components that resist condensation and corrosion over years of exposure. Don’t just check the IP code; verify real-world climate testing data.

Advanced Pet Immunity Capabilities

For homes with pets, false alarms triggered by cats or dogs wandering near an exterior door are a major frustration. Modern sensors utilize sophisticated algorithms and multi-zone detection patterns to distinguish between the heat signature and movement profile of a small animal (under 40-80 lbs depending on the model) and a potential human intruder, ensuring alerts remain meaningful.

Vibration and Tamper Detection

A sophisticated sensor should detect not just the opening of a door but also forceful attempts to compromise it. Built-in accelerometers sense sustained vibration (like someone trying to kick in a door) or physical tampering (such as prying the sensor off its mount), sending immediate, specific alerts that signal a serious threat beyond a simple open/close event.

Extended Range and Signal Reliability

Outdoor installations often mean greater distances between the sensor and the main hub, or signal-blocking materials like brick or metal siding. Essential sensors now boast significantly extended wireless ranges (500+ feet line-of-sight) and utilize robust, interference-resistant protocols (like updated Zigbee 3.0 or proprietary long-range RF) with mesh networking capabilities to ensure signals reliably reach your system, even in large properties or challenging layouts.

Installation and Practical Considerations

Optimal Placement for Maximum Effectiveness

Correct placement is non-negotiable. Magnetic contact sensors must be aligned precisely (usually within 1/2 inch) on the door and frame. PIR/motion sensors need unobstructed views of the entry path, mounted at the correct height (typically 7-8 feet) to avoid ground clutter and pet triggers, while avoiding direct sunlight or heat vents that cause false alarms. Follow manufacturer specs meticulously for your specific door type.

Surface Compatibility and Mounting Solutions

Outdoor surfaces vary wildly—smooth stucco, rough wood, metal, glass. Ensure the sensor includes versatile mounting hardware (strong adhesives, specialized screws, brackets) suitable for your material. Consider expansion and contraction of materials with temperature; rigid mounts on metal doors might need vibration-dampening pads to prevent false triggers from normal thermal movement.

Concealment and Aesthetic Integration

While visibility can be a deterrent, some prefer discreet installation. Evaluate if the sensor design allows for low-profile mounting within door frames, under eaves, or painted to match. However, never compromise functionality for looks; ensure any concealment doesn’t block the sensor’s field of view or magnetic contact.

Garage Door Specific Requirements

Garage doors pose unique challenges: extreme movement, large size, and often metal construction interfering with signals. Sensors designed specifically for garage doors feature extra-strong magnets, wide tolerance gaps, robust housings for the harsh garage environment (dust, oil, temperature swings), and often connect directly to garage door openers for status monitoring beyond simple open/close.

Long-Term Reliability and Maintenance

Proactive Cleaning and Inspection Routines

Dirt, spider webs, pollen, and debris are silent killers of outdoor sensors. Establish a simple quarterly routine: gently clean lenses (for PIR) with a microfiber cloth, check magnetic contacts for obstructions, ensure mounting is secure, and verify no vegetation has grown to block the sensor’s view or trigger path. A minute of maintenance prevents months of unreliable operation.

Environmental Impact on Sensor Longevity

Constant exposure takes a toll. Salt air accelerates corrosion, intense UV degrades plastics, and rapid freeze-thaw cycles stress seals. Choose sensors explicitly rated for your regional climate. In harsh environments (coastal, desert, extreme cold), expect to replace sensors sooner than the manufacturer’s maximum battery life suggests, as environmental wear often precedes battery depletion.

Firmware Updates for Evolving Security

Security threats and smart home standards evolve. Essential sensors receive regular, seamless over-the-air (OTA) firmware updates that patch vulnerabilities, improve detection algorithms to reduce false alarms, and add compatibility with new smart home features. Verify the manufacturer has a strong track record of ongoing support and clear update pathways before purchasing.

Frequently Asked Questions

How do I prevent false alarms from wind causing my door to rattle?

Choose sensors with adjustable sensitivity settings or “debounce” timers that ignore very brief, rapid open/close sequences typical of wind, requiring the door to be fully open for a set duration (e.g., 2-5 seconds) before triggering an alert. Ensure the door and frame are properly maintained to minimize excessive movement.

Can outdoor door sensors work effectively in extreme cold or heat?

Yes, but only if specifically rated for it. Look for operational temperature ranges that match your climate (e.g., -40°F to +158°F). Standard indoor sensors will fail in extreme conditions. Sensors built for harsh environments use components and batteries designed to function reliably across these wide ranges.

Are wireless outdoor sensors reliable over long distances in large homes?

Reliability depends on the wireless protocol and home construction. Opt for sensors using long-range RF protocols (like Z-Wave LR or advanced proprietary RF) with mesh networking. Place hubs or repeaters strategically to bridge distances, especially through dense walls or across multi-acre properties. Always test signal strength during installation.

How often do I really need to replace the batteries?

While many claim 3-5 years, actual life depends on usage (alarm frequency), temperature extremes, and signal transmission distance. Proactive low-battery alerts are crucial. In optimal conditions, high-quality sensors with efficient protocols can last 4+ years, but always replace batteries before the critical low point indicated by your system.

Will heavy rain or snow interfere with the sensor’s operation?

Properly rated weatherproof sensors (IP66+) are designed to function in heavy precipitation. However, persistent driving rain could potentially cause a physical door to swell or stick, triggering a contact sensor falsely. Ensure doors are well-maintained. PIR sensors might see reduced range in very heavy fog or blizzards, but won’t typically false alarm from the weather itself.

Can I install these sensors myself, or do I need a professional?

Most modern wireless outdoor door sensors are designed for straightforward DIY installation with peel-and-stick mounts or simple screws. Critical factors are precise alignment (for contact sensors) and correct placement for motion sensors. If wiring is involved (e.g., integrating with a hardwired alarm panel) or placement is extremely complex, professional help is recommended.

How do these sensors handle pets jumping near the door?

Advanced pet-immune sensors use dual-element PIR lenses and logic to ignore heat signatures below a certain height and size (e.g., under 40-80 lbs). They require the detected movement to match a human profile. Proper mounting height (7-8 ft) is essential to give pets space below the detection zone. Test with your pet present before finalizing placement.

What’s the difference between a door contact sensor and a motion sensor for outdoor doors?

A contact sensor only detects when the door physically opens/closes (magnet separation). A motion sensor (PIR) detects movement in front of the door. For perimeter security, contact sensors are essential for detecting the breach itself. Motion sensors add a layer by detecting approach before the door is touched, but are more prone to outdoor false alarms from wildlife.

Do these sensors work with voice assistants for verbal alerts?

Yes, if the sensor integrates with a compatible smart home hub that supports voice assistants (like Alexa, Google Assistant, or Siri via HomeKit). You can typically set up routines where an outdoor door opening triggers a specific voice announcement on your smart speakers, providing immediate audible notification within the home.

Will my outdoor sensor still work if my internet goes down?

The core security function—detecting a door opening and triggering a local alarm (siren) or sending a signal directly to a professional monitoring center via cellular backup—must work independently of your home internet. Internet is only needed for remote notifications to your phone and smart home automations. Ensure your system has local processing and cellular backup for critical alerts.
